PROCEDURE

实验过程

A solution of 0.2 g (0.3 mmol) of 1α,3β,25-tris[(tetrahydro-2H-pyran-2-yl)oxyl]-cholest-5-en-23-yne in 10 ml of ethanol was treated with 0.05 g of sodium hydrogen carbonate and 0.4 ml of concentrated ethanolic Raney-nickel suspension, and the mixture was shaken in a hydrogen atmosphere at normal pressure for 24 hours. The catalyst was filtered off, and the filtrate was evaporated. The residue, containing 1α,3β,25-tris[(tetrahydro-2H-pyran-2-yl)oxy]-cholest-5-ene, was dissolved in 5 ml of methanol. 10 mg of p-toluenesulphonic acid monohydrate were added. The solution was left at room temperature for 3 hours. While stirring there were added dropwise 5 ml of water, the suspension was suction filtered, and the residue was dried. There was obtained 0.11 g (89%) of 1α,3β,25-trihydroxy-cholest-5-ene which melts at 174°-176° C. after recrystallization from acetone.
